After the movie sequences, we learn more about Kurtis Trent and the evil behind our new advisary Eckhardt and his plans for waking the Sleeper.

Louvre Storm Drains 1 Lara ends up inside the dingy and dark storm drain system, underneath the famous Louvre Art Gallery and Museum of Paris. There is not much to see in the first set of tunnels. Off to the left there is set of stairs and a large med-pack up top. There are a few rats running around, but nothing a few quick shots can't handle. There is a distant sound of cascading water. Walk to the end of the tunnel towards the waterfall. Don't fall in the drain.

Louvre Storm Darins 2 This is the central drain control room and tank. On the left wall is the valve control console. There are no switches to activate but the meters are important to watch. Every time Lara turns a water control valve, a meter will change on this console. There are a total of 6 valves to find in this level. There's one control valve off to the right, down a dark tunnel and then a narrow passage. Lara says she's not strong enough yet to turn that valve. We have to find Lara's strength power-up.

Louvre Storm Drains 3 Looking up, Lara can see several levels of catwalks. Walk all the way around the perimter of the central drain. Lara's help voice remarks that the drainpipe looks like it can support her weight. Climb the drainpipe. Near the top of the drainpipe, shimy left across the metal grating and pull-up onto the metal catwalk. Walk down the catwalk, to the electrical box on the wall. Pull the switch. This turns off the fan motor on the first level down the tunnel to the left. Go back down the drainpipe, back to the console.

Louvre Storm Drains 4 Jump over the gap where you came in, and down the tunnel on the other side. Shoot the rat along the way. To the right is a platform, and a metal ladder. You can see the fan motor with the broken blades, mounted in a vent shaft. Climb the ladder and go to the fan. As you turn the blades [action], Lara gets a strength upgrade. The fan will stop with the broken blades at the bottom. Crawl through the opening and then walk down the vent shaft. Grab the K2 inpactor batteries on the way.

Louvre Storm Drains 5 Jump down the vent shaft to the small valve room. Go to the 1st pipe valve and turn it [action]. A cut-away scene shows a valve meter on the console, clicking to the right position. Go back through the vent shaft, out the fan and down the ladder. Go across the central drain area and down the other tunnel. Go through the metal link door and down the hall. Grab the Vector clip on the floor. Shoot the rat. Go in the room and turn the 2nd valve. Another meter clicks to right on the console.

Louvre Storm Drains 6 Return to the drain room with the valve console. Climb the drainpipe again and walk along the upper catwalk. Engage [walk] mode. Walk across the orange and black striped crane beam. On the other side, turn the 3rd valve recessed in the wall. Another meter clicks to the right position. At this same moment, a series of mechanical noises are heard below and the central drain begins to fill like a pool. It's now safe for Lara to swim down the drain.

Louvre Storm Drains 7 Backtrack to the catwalk and then down the drainpipe. Jump in the pool of water. Swim down the drain. It's a long journey, but you'll have plenty of air to make it. Swim to the bottom of the pipe. Go left until its dark, then turn right. Follow the tunnel to the grate then swim up. Swim all the way up into another large tank room. Keep going up til you surface for air. There are no goodies along the bottom of the tank, so don't bother looking. Look for the mangled catwalk grating, hanging in the water.

Louvre Storm Drains 8 Climb up the catwalk grating and walk along to the striped crane beam. You'll have to jump blind to the beam. Engage [walk] so you don't fall off. Walk across the beam and turn the wheel on the 4th valve. Another meter on the console clicks to the right. Walk back across the crane beam halfway. Face the wall with the mangled catwalk. Jump up and grab the overhead cable. Monkey across to the catwalk. Now climb the mangled section. This is a little trickey but stay with it. Lara can make it.

Louvre Storm Drains 9 Walk around the catwalk, past the opening to the large sewer main with the metal cage. Lara's help voice says she can make that jump. Jump to the far catwalk and turn the 5th valve. Another meter on the console clicks to the right. One more to find. There doesn't look to be any valves above or below. Walk back around the catwalk to where Lara climbed up. Engage [walk] and carefully walk down the sloped section. Stop at the end, jump, grab and pull-up to the other catwalk. Go thru the door.

Louvre Storm Drains 10 Go down the hall, back into the main tank room. You can see the console down below. We are very high up and at the same height as the main waterflow. Make sure [walk] is engaged. The torrent of water around Lara makes her a little wobbly. The screen cam will go passive. Walk along the beam. About half-way, the camera goes active, and Lara can look around for the last valve. It's isolated on the wall with a small ledge. Go to the overhead cable, grab it, and monkey bar across to the last valve.

Louvre Storm Drains 11 As Lara turns the 6th valve, the cascading water stops! There is now an access tunnel open, to another storage tank area. Walk across the beam and then jump to the huge pipe tunnel. Open the door. I would SAVE GAME HERE!! The next area has a large rectangular pool and Lara's help voice can smell oil and says she should be careful? Ok. This is bad!! This means that the water is either toxic or very flammable. Safety-drop to the catwalk below. It's a long way but she'll survive.

Louvre Storm Drains 12 Walk along the derelict catwalk to the right to a large standpipe. Lara's help voice says she should check the map?. Instead of checking the map, she pulls out the explosive device and sets the detonator. Run around the edge of the catwalk and jump into the pool FAST!! An explosion erupts and the top of the pool catches fire. If Lara surfaces for air, she'll die. Even though you're swimming in water (not healthy though), the combination of oil & water, won't put out a fire and save her life?

Louvre Storm Drains 14 There's only one way out, and that's swimming through the drain pipes against the far wall. Make sure Lara doesn't accidentally float to the surface. Stay deep. Swim down either pipe. Look for a connecting pipe going to the left. Swim down that pipe as far as you can go. The pipe will slope upwards and Lara can surface for air. Walk up the pipe and then to the left. Climb all the way to the top.

Louvre Storm Drains 15 Lara is now high above the flaming pool, but far away from the exit. The explosion has ripped a hole in the wall [blue glow]. Safety drop from here down to the concrete walkway. Go to Lara's left as she faces the wall. Climb the steel ladder. The derelict catwalk we were just on, now has a couple of spot fires. From the top of the platform, jump across the first fire and land on the catwalk. Jump the second fire and then carefully walk past the spot fire by the pipe, making sure Lara hugs the wall.

Louvre Storm Drains 16 Go through the newly-opened hole in the wall. We are now safe. Very strange? Nobody's come to investigate the explosion? We are now in the basement of the Louvre Art Gallery and Museum. Cool place. Walk around the exhibits to the double doors at the end. LEVEL ENDS.
